Maori to make mark at Edinburgh festivals
Top kapa haka groups, dance company Black Grace and writer Witi Ihimaera are among more than 200 New Zealand artists who will take part in arts festivals in Edinburgh this August.
There are now seven festivals in the Scottish city including the world famous Edinburgh Fringe Festival, an others covering books, storytelling, jazz and blues and visual arts.
Te Matatini winners Te Waka Huia and Te Whanau a Apanui will take part in the Royal Edinburgh Military Tattoo, and Shannon Te Ao is part of an international art exhibition curated by Dunedin Public Art Gallery’s Aaron Kreisler.
The New Zealand season coincides with the Commonwealth Games being staged in Glasgow.
